The beta they're talking about now is closed beta opened only to those who signed up on their message boards from a long time ago, and maybe promotions ran by affiliates or marketing partners.
According to CoH's site pertaining to beta testing:
Quote:Within the next couple of weeks, the first batch of Public Beta invites will go out to community members who previously registered on the City of Heroes Forums. These invitations are based on a number of factors, beginning with original signup date. A chunk of those first registered for the forums will be plucked from our database, checked for recent activity, and then invited randomly in groups of 100. The process will start slowly and ramp up, but eventually, everyone registered on the City of Heroes forums prior to November 1st 2003 will be considered. While we appreciate and welcome interest in the City of Heroes community and are happy to see new members on our forums, it is important to note that signing up for the forums at this point will have no effect on being chosen for beta testing.
It's my understanding that GameSpot's list of beta testers is different than the ones Cryptic Studios picked. The ones on the list above are GameSpot fans picked by them for their own promotional purposes. Cryptic picked their own crop of beta testers based on the message board sign up list. So in other words, even if your name isn't listed above, you could still be selected for beta assuming you signed up on CoH boards a while ago.
